Quercus albicaulis

Synonyms: Cyclobalanopsis albicaulis (homotypic)

Wikipedia Abstract

Quercus albicaulis is a rare Chinese species of trees in the beech family. It has been found only on the Island of Hainan in southern China. Quercus albicaulis is a large tree up to 30 m tall with white twigs and leaves as much as 18 cm long.

Endangered Species

Status: Critically Endangered
